When everyone went back at midnight, Wei Lan was quite a bit too drunk, so Xie Jie and Lin Che volunteered to help her onto the carriage. Xie Zichen watched this group of people fool around and leave, and then he turned and disappeared into the night.

Once everything around her quieted down, Wei Lan opened her eyes in the carriage.

Her alcohol tolerance was honed at the border, how could she be compared to these pampered nobles. She only pretended to be drunk to save their face and when she opened her eyes, she saw everything clearly.

But she was in a good mood. Surrounded by beautiful people today, she couldn’t help but feel elated. Lying sideways on the long bench, she looked at the faintly visible moon behind the carriage curtains, closed her eyes, and quietly listened to the sounds of the capital at night.

Ran Mo, seeing her mistress so relaxed after drinking, felt exasperated and said seriously, “Young Lady, do you even remember you are a woman?”

“Ah, I do remember,” Wei Lan opened her eyes and smiled, “What, does it bother you that I hugged Xie Si?”

“Young Lady! Aren’t you afraid of dying? You were holding him like that today, what if he discovered you were a woman?” Ran Mo was both anxious and resentful, as if Wei Lan’s actions were pushing her towards the guillotine.

Wei Lan snorted, raised her hand to pat Ran Mo’s head, and advised, “Xiao Mo, today I’ll teach you something; You must always think in reverse of what you’re used to in everything.”

“Think in reverse?” Ran Mo was puzzled. Wei Lan leaned back, placing her elbow behind her head, and lazily explained, “Thinking in reverse means doing the opposite of what people think you shouldn’t do, so in the end, they think nothing of it.”

“You think I shouldn’t do this or that because I’m a woman. But if I do these things, won’t people think I’m a woman. Have you seen a man in this world who doesn’t rub shoulders and hug others? Have you ever seen a man who hides and avoids others?”

“I have,” Ran Mo nodded earnestly, and Wei Lan was stunned: “Who?”

“Fourth Young Master Xie!” Ran Mo mentioned Xie Zichen, educating Wei Lan, “I don’t expect you to be very reserved, but at least keep some distance from those young masters like Fourth Young Master Xie. He doesn’t like others getting close to him; let alone men, even women stay three feet away from him!”

“He’s indeed the young master I like!” Wei Lan clapped her hands in appreciation, “So clean and pure! He can remain unstained in the mud!”

Ran Mo: “…”

She had never seen anyone so eager to disparage themselves.

“Don’t worry,” Wei Lan looking at Ran Mo’s appearance finally got serious, and said with her eyes closed, “I’m wearing heart protection armor1 and I know what I’m doing. You’re worrying ahead of me. I’m not that incompetent.”

Wei Lan returned and had a good sleep. Waking up the next morning, she was still feeling a bit dizzy, when Wei Zhong rushed in, wiped his seat and said, “Young Master, something terrible has happened…”

“What’s wrong?” Wei Lan was washing her hands. She rarely indulged herself like this but she felt particularly relaxed. At this time, she couldn’t help but thank His Majesty for summoning her back from the border. At her age, noble children couldn’t hold official positions. She had obtained her position by killing enemies at the border, but it didn’t translate to duties in the capital, making her lifestyle no different from the other playboys who lived like this every day.

—If she hadn’t amassed private wealth.

Wei Lan took a mouthful of tea and gargled while listening to Wei Zhong say, “Young Lady has beaten Sixth Young Master Xie!”

Wei Lan was stunned for a moment. After a while, she spat out the tea, calmly adjusted her clothes, and then turned around and walked out, saying, “Take me over to have a look.”

As soon as We Lan reached the door, she saw Xie Jie sitting somewhat awkwardly on a chair, covering an eye. Wei Hua had his head tilted to the side, wiping his tears with a handkerchief and sobbing. Seeing Wei Lan walk in, Wei Hua fluttered like a butterfly into Wei Lan’s arms, crying, “Brother, you’re here! This scoundrel!” He pointed his delicate finger at Xie Jie, saying, “He molested me!”

As soon as he finished speaking, Xie Jie jumped up immediately, and said anxiously, “It’s a misunderstanding! A misunderstanding! A’ Lan, please let me explain! Just then, I thought this girl was you…”

“Shut up! Don’t make excuses! No explanations! Just tell me, did you or did you not touch my shoulder? Did you or did you not try to feel my chest?!”

Hearing this, Wei Lan couldn’t help but glance at Wei Hua’s chest, where two lumps were visible — she very well knew they were real buns.

Xie Jie was a little anxious and couldn’t explain why, upon seeing Wei Lan dressed in women’s clothing, his first thought was, ‘Those can’t be real,’ and he impulsively reached out to check. It turned out that Wei Lan, dressed in women’s clothing was…No, Wei Lan’s twin sister Wei Huua was so powerful that she punched him in the face and then kicked him two meters away.

The child of a general, even a woman, shouldn’t be underestimated… Xie Jie had learned his lesson.

Xie Jie looked at Wei Hua, who was crying like a pear blossom in the rain, Wei Lan knew her brother’s capabilities and wasn’t worried about him suffering a loss. After all, they were both men; what loss could there be?

She smiled calmly, ordered the servants to take Wei Hua away, and said with cupped hands, “This sister of mine has been spoiled since she was a child and is a bit careless, so I hope A’ Jie won’t take it to heart.”

Hearing this, Xie Jie sighed in relief. Knowing he was the one at fault, he naturally didn’t dare say anything more and quickly apologized, “It was my fault for being reckless and scaring your sister. I’ll send someone with gifts tomorrow to apologize.”

“You and I are brothers,” Wei Lan smiled and poured tea for Xie Jie, lowered her eyes and said “No need for such formality.”

Xie Jie smiled, “I knew A’ Lan wouldn’t be so petty. I came here today because I wanted to take A’ Lan to see some interesting things.”

“What is it?” Wei Lan raised an eyebrow. Xie Jie said, “Come with me.”

Xie Jie was secretive, but Wei Lan, having nothing to fear, followed him all the way to the outskirts of the city. After entering a small courtyard Wei Lan couldn’t help but raise her eyebrow.

The courtyard was filled with men of various types, all striking different poses. Seeing Wei Lan and Xie Jie enter, they stepped forward one after another to greet them, “Greetings, Young Masters.”

Wei Lan glanced at the men. Xie Jie coughed, feigning nonchalance and said, “A’ Lan, would you prefer to sit inside or outside?”

Wei Lan’s expression had not changed, and she said with a smile, “It’s still cold in spring. Let’s go inside. Wouldn’t it make people feel distressed if these beauties were frozen to death?”

Hearing this, the men present couldn’t help but secretly raise their eyes and see a handsome youth in jade-coloured clothes standing gracefully in the corridor. They quickly lowered their heads to hide their pounding hearts.

Xie Jie observed Wei Lan’s expression and saw that the person was calm, feeling increasingly certain that Wei Lan must have frequented such places. So, the way he looked at Xie Zichen…

…It must not have been his imagination.

Xie Jie smiled and led Wei Lan inside. The two of them knelt in front of a table and a thin middle-aged man walked in, followed by a group of men who knelt on the ground.

These men were obviously well-trained from their demeanour, looking more delicate than men in usual. Xie Jie raised his hand and made a gesture of invitation to Wei Lan, “A’ Lan will choose first.”

Wei Lan sipped her wine and said lightly, “Bring forward the clean ones.”

The men exchanged glances, and then several stepped forward. Wei Lan then thought about it, this must be a place where men entertained themselves, so she added, “Those who haven’t been touched from front and behind, step forward.”
